DK Sports 68; ©1987; Designed by Pebble L. Hodgson. - Nine-Pocket Mountain Parka.  Classic lined shell designed with extra ease to wear over bulky garments.  Nine pockets provide plenty of storage for every necessity -- two lower bellows pockets with velcro closed flap, two lower hand-warmer pockets with curved hand entry area, two upper zipper pockets with welts, one back cargo zipper pocket with welt, and two lower lining pockets with velcro closures.  The back cargo pocket gives access to entire back of parka from waist to neck, and is situated for use while parka is being worn.  That visored hood features a lining drawstring flap that enables the hood lining to be tightened around face while hood stays expanded for protection.  Waistline drawstring is hidden between lining and shell, emerging through grommet at right front lining, with drawstring clamp to hold in fullness if desired.  Raglan sleeves are pleated into generous cuff with attached tab and velcro strips to adjust tightness of fit.  Front two-way zipper is covered under cut on flap that closes with gripper snaps.  (Directions for either men's or women's closing.)  Top-stitch trim.
